Wide Plains - A large field of tall grass and few trees, this is a place made for both frolicking and hunting. The occasional junked car or decaying house interrupts the sea of grass and makes for a fun (albeit rather unsafe) hide away for fawns to play, and the lake to the west is a great place for fishing or swimming.



Today was a fairly sunny day, partly cloudy to be exact. The smell of rain was on the horizon but to a certain Herla that didn't much matter. Rain was just another toy of which he could play in as he continued his exploration of the Wide Plains. He had been told plenty of times not to wander too far from the Delta least he get lost; and that was an understatement at best. Every time he went to explore he'd get lost, ever single time.

So why was it no different now then the other times? "I think it was this way?" The Pearl spoke to himself nuzzling at a bush to try and sniff out his scent. That wasn't hard to do considering he'd been frolicking about the whole area with little care in the world. Now he couldn't tell which way he had come from and without another Herla with a better sense of tracking he was stuck.

He had made a few attempts only to circle back around and find himself once more in the glen. With a huff he kicked at a rock, reaching to his back to situated his lace wrap more comfortably on his back. "I'm lost?"] He finally breathed, a pout forming on his lip. Even as he tried to scan the area for a way back home he didn't know. Left or right, up or down, North or South it was all the same to him. If he just walked straight he'd end up some place else but he was for certain it wouldn't lead home. Flopping down he lay his head on the earth sighing to himself, ears flat against his head. "I'm lost...again."
